Reading police say a 19-year-old male was fatally shot Friday evening in Reading.According to police, the victim was found in a 1400 block of Schuylkill Avenue around 5:17 p.m.Police were directed toward a vehicle fleeing the scene.Police identified the driver of the vehicle as the shooting suspect, 18-year-old Wilson Ventura-Cruz.Police say Cruz was taken into custody and charged with first-degree-murder and other charges.The Reading Police Department is asking anyone with information on this incident to contact them at 610-655-6116 or by calling The Crime Alert Berks County's anonymous tip line at 1-877-373-9913. READING: The Reading Police Department is releasing the following information relating to an arrest made in the Oakbrook Area on April 5, 2022.On Tuesday, in the early evening hours, detectives, members of the FBI, and US Marshalls task forces took Jonathan Michael Rodrguez into custody during a traffic stop in the Oakbrook area of the City of Reading.
